Role

Warehouse Associate you will perform a variety of processes using mobile equipment and scan gun technology to complete the movement of material throughout the receiving dock, warehouse and assembly, paint, and fabrication operations areas. You will be responsible for ensuring proper transactions are completed timely and inventory tracking is accurate using scan guns.

Physical Job Requirements – Production

  • Constantly stands on concrete floors while retrieving parts/tools and completing tasks at assigned workstation. Walks on concrete floors while retrieving parts/tools from distances of a few feet to approximately 80 feet; frequently to constantly throughout the shift.
  • Sits on scooter or creeper (close to floor) on occasional basis to position body under the machine or at the bottom of the part or machine.
  • Climbs up and down stairs, platforms, and ladders on an occasional basis up to a height of 15 feet.
  • May rotate and bend at the waist while reaching into storage bins and positioning body in front of the machine/part on an occasional basis.
  • Reaches with hands/arms in any direction from approximately 3 inches off the floor to overhead range on a frequent basis. On an occasional basis, may hold in a static position with sustained reaching to the waist to head range while pushing or pulling up to 70 lbs to achieve torque.
  • Frequently lifts, up to 10-15 lbs. throughout the shift. Occasionally lifts, up to 25 lbs; on a rare basis, up to 35 lbs. May hold in a static position with sustained reaching to the waist to head range while holding 10-15 lbs.
  • Frequently operates heavy equipment or machinery.
  • Frequently bends the neck forward; occasionally twists or tilts the neck. Rarely may hold neck in a static position for a few minutes.
  • Handling: constantly with a light to moderate grip; occasionally needs a more forceful grip to assemble parts.
  • Occasionally uses fingers to operate computer and frequently uses fingers to operate hoist controls.

About Caterpillar

Caterpillar Inc. is the world’s leading manufacturer of construction and mining equipment, off-highway diesel and natural gas engines, industrial gas turbines and diesel-electric locomotives.
